Output e90aa83358ec64ae0c8409c8ae5b38cbd9e91bfa8b97e9970ff1f04f90108068:1

value
27988002
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 875e88e766b99163b8b9378e41ba1840d4ed5ede OP_EQUALVERIFY OP_CHECKSIG
address
1DLmUHkeG9Zf3g3YoPXBKugfSLZpFQFGgX
transaction
e90aa83358ec64ae0c8409c8ae5b38cbd9e91bfa8b97e9970ff1f04f90108068
spent
true